Description
Archaeological monitoring and recording was undertaken by Network Archaeology Ltd at Ye Olde Crowne, Clasketgate, Lincoln in June 2011 during groundworks for an extension. An 'L' shaped brick wall, which was probably part of an outbuilding associated with an earlier building on the site, and 19th century pot and clay pipe was found. {1}{2}
